Yes, you can freeze dry cat food, but it's important to ensure that it's done properly to maintain its nutritional value and safety. Freeze-drying removes moisture, which can help preserve the food for longer periods. However, it's best to use commercially freeze-dried cat food or follow safe methods if attempting it at home, as improper techniques may lead to spoilage or loss of nutrients. Always consult a vet if you have concerns about your cat's diet.
